    Einer meiner Schätze in der Werkzeugkiste ist der Halbleitertester
    Atlas DCA55 von PEAK.
    Mit diesem Halbleitertester lassen sich Bipolartransistoren, Darlington-Transistoren, Anreicherungs-MOSFET,
    Verarmungs-MOSFETs, Sperrschicht-FETs, Triacs, Thyristoren, LEDs, Zweifarbige LEDs, Dioden und Dioden-Netzwerke überprüfen.

    Die Art des Baulelements wird hierbei automatisch erkannt und auf dem LCD Display angezeigt.
    Der Check der einzelnen Elemente dauert nur einige Sekunden.
    Bauteile dürfen beim Messen nicht unter Spannung stehen. (versteht sich eigentlich von selbst)

    Alles in allem ein günstiges Gerät für eine Vielzahl von Halbleitern.

    Aus der Produktbeschreibung gehen folgende technischen Daten hervor:

    • Automatische Bauelemente-Erkennung von: Bipolartransistoren, Darlington-Transistoren, Anreicherungs-MOSFETs,
    Verarmungs-MOSFETs, Sperrschicht-FETs, Triacs, Thyristoren, LEDs, Zweifarbige LEDs, Dioden und Dioden-Netzwerke.
    • Automatische Anschluss-Erkennung für alle oben angegebenen Bauelemente-Typen.
    • Erkennung von Spezialfunktionen, wie Schutzdioden und Nebenwiderständen.
    • Verstärkungsmessungen für Transistoren.
    • Messung der Gate-Schwellspannung für Anreicherungs-MOSFETs.
    • Messungen der Halbleiter-Vorwärtsspannung für Dioden, LEDs und Transistoren.
    • Halbleiter-Teststrom-Messung.
    • Automatisches und manuelles Ausschalten.

    One of my favourite treasures in the toolbox is the semiconductor mosfet tester
    Atlas DCA55 by PEAK
    Very useful for testing mosfet and Bipolartransistors, Darlington-Transistors, MOSFETs, junction field effect transistor, Triacs, Thyristors, LEDs, two-coloured LEDs, Diodes and Diodes-networks.
    Kind of component is recognized automatically and will be shown on the LCD display. Function testing lasts only few seconds. Components must not be under voltage for testing them.

    A cheap checking device for a great plenty of different semiconductors.

    Out of the product description:
    An intelligent device for testing a variety of semiconductor devices.

    • Automatic detection of devices: bipolar transistors, Darlington transistors, enhancement mode MOSFETs, Depletion MOSFETs, junction FETs, Triacs, SCRs, LEDs, Bi-color LEDs, diodes and diode networks.
    • Automatic port detection for any of the above component types.
    • Recognition of special functions, such as protection diodes and shunts.
    • Gain measurement for transistors.
    • measurement of the gate-threshold voltage MOSFETs for enrichment.
    • Measurements of the semiconductor forward voltage for diodes, transistors and LEDs.
    • Semiconductor test current measurement.
    • Automatic and manual switching.
